Coughs

Coughing is a reflex action that occurs when the airways are irritated or clogged with mucus. When not triggered by irritations such as dust, smoke or other pollutants, coughing is usually a symptom of a cold, infection or a respiratory condition such as asthma or bronchitis.

Dietary Advice To Avoid Coughs

Eat lots of raw fruit and vegetables, which contain antioxidant nutrients, which are essential for healthy lung tissue. Onions, garlic, chives and thyme added to cooking help to clear respiratory infections. If you have a milk allergy it is sensible to reduce or avoid dairy products and use non-dairy alternatives to help ease chest congestion. Taking 1 to 2 garlic tablets a day can help to clear a cough that accompanies a cold or flu, but not a dry cough. Drinking hot water with honey and lemon can be soothing.

Complimentary Natural Remedies For Coughs

Make a gargle by putting 2 tsp of cider vinegar into a cup and add 2 drops tea tree or eucalyp­tus oil. Top up with warm water and stir in a spoonful of honey. Use 3 times a day, but do not swallow. Add 10 drops tea tree, rosemary, cypress or eucalyptus oil to 25 ml grapeseed or sweet almond oil and massage over throat and chest. You can also put a couple of drops of any of these oils on a tissue and inhale through the day. Adding 6 to 8 drops of any of these oils (apart from eucalyptus), to your evening bath can ease coughing at night. If pregnant, avoid rosemary oil.

Homeopathy is particularly good for children’s coughs. Try Aconite 30c every 4 hours for up to 10 doses for a dry, irritating cough that comes on suddenly. For a phlegm producing cough with a chest infection, try pulsatilla. For a dry cough that hurts your chest and accompanies a cold or flu, Bryonia. For tickling in the throat that triggers coughing, Drosera. If a cough lasts longer than one or two weeks, it should be checked out by a doctor.
